The political landscape is reverberating after the shooting of right-wing influencer Charlie Kirk, with Republicans demanding respect and threatening consequences for those perceived as disrespectful. Kirk, known for his hard-right stance and fervent debates, has become a polarizing figure even in death.
Public discourse has seen varied reactions from mocking comments to staunch defense campaigns, leading to job losses for at least 13 individuals including journalists and educators. Organized campaigns have surfaced, with calls to punish Kirk's critics severely, illustrating a growing tension in the nation's dialogue on political violence.
The irony lies in the same individuals previously mocking victims of political violence who now demand empathy. Observers highlight a historical tendency among political elites to suppress dissent, now amplified by digital platforms. The incident underscores the complexities of free speech and political narrative control in modern America.
